4.3.1 Mother Board
Function
The mother board is the preinstalled processing board with activation keys for CA Basic
-Express for
1022 users, use of 8 IP-PT, and 2 Unified Messaging ports. The Virtual Cards (trunk/extension) can be installed
in Virtual Slots of the mother board and can be activated with the activation keys. Also, the mother board
supports LAN connection so that IP telephones (IP-PTs, IP softphones, SIP phones) and PCs can be
connected on a private IP network.
Mountable Cards
• Two of the DSP S, DSP M, or DSP L cards (refer to "4.3.3 DSP S Card (KX-NS0110), DSP M Card
(KX-NS0111), DSP L Card (KX-NS0112)")
• Storage Memory Card (refer to "4.3.2 Storage Memory Card (installed by default), Storage Memory S
Card (KX-NS0135), Storage Memory M Card (KX-NS0136), Storage Memory L Card (KX-NS0137)")
• FAX card (refer to "4.3.4 FAX Card (KX-NS0106)")
• DOORPHONE card (refer to "4.7.1 DOORPHONE Card (KX-NS0161)")
